In the online media landscape, what we see online is largely chosen click here by algorithms which are formed by our online habits. Each social media channel uses its own programmed system to propose new material and advise material that will interest the user. The types of media content examples that will be revealed to a user is developed to keep people engaged. The algorithms are designed to keep individuals stimulated by suggesting and boosting videos that are relevant, well-liked or contestable among other users. While this level of personalisation can be convenient, it can restrain the areas of media that people are exposed to, developing more detachment and bias among users around social issues. In today day, online platforms have made it considerably easier for everyone to create and share content. Previously, developing material for a wide audience involved access to a series of important resources and financing. Presently, with making use of smartphones and common digital innovations, digital media content examples like short form videos, website articles and podcasts can be easily developed with just a couple of standard devices, in addition to reaching a large audience, really rapidly. This has opened the door for more diverse voices, particularly those who were formerly ignored by mainstream media. The rise of internet content has entirely changed what is implied by the term mass media. Previously, mass media adhered to a hierarchical design, using a top-down media model. Generally, a small group of experts, such as newspaper writers or journalists, who would create material for large audiences who mostly just consumed it. Nevertheless, today, with the aid of the internet, the face of media has seen significant modification, making the consumption and ease of access of media much more accessible and interactive. With access to popular social media platforms, new media examples are revealing that people can develop and share their own content, just as easily as they can absorb it. Social media has enabled anybody to contribute to public conversations, rather than simply the major media providers therefore as a result, mass media is no longer controlled by a few big voices. Rather, it is spread out across millions of user stories around the globe.
